Canada had 874 homicides last year, a fourth consecutive rise year on year

Statistics Canada’s Crime Severity Index, which measures police-reported crime, was up four per cent overall last year.a five-per-cent increase in 2022, following a six-per-cent increase in 2021. The 531,243 violent incidents reported in 2022 are a 39-per-cent increase over the 382,115 reported in 2015, when a nine-year downward trend in violent crime began to reverse.

The data, released Thursday, show crimes involving the use of firearms in a threatening or violent manner in 2022 were up for the eighth consecutive year, four-per-cent higher than 2021, and are 60 per cent higher than they were 2013. Firearms crimes related to possession, storage and handling were stable last year, the statistics agency said, after several prior years of increases.Article content

Firearm threats, including pointing a gun or shooting, have increased about 101 per cent from 2015 to 2022, the agency’s annual crime figures show. Police in Canada recorded an eight-per-cent increase in homicides over 2021. The 874 homicides recorded last year now mark the fourth year of consecutive increases. Atpopulation, the homicide rate is now the highest it has been since 1992. The rise was driven in part by notable increases in homicides in B.C., Quebec and Manitoba. The highest murder rates in the country continued to be in Manitoba and Saskatchewan.
